for-android/core/model/build.gradle.kts

32 lines
807 B
Plaintext

plugins {
alias(libs.plugins.android.library)
id("kotlin-parcelize")
alias(libs.plugins.kotlin.serialization)
}
java {
sourceCompatibility = JavaVersion.VERSION_11
targetCompatibility = JavaVersion.VERSION_11
}
kotlin {
compilerOptions {
jvmTarget = org.jetbrains.kotlin.gradle.dsl.JvmTarget.JVM_11
}
}
android {
namespace = "chat.stoat.core.model"
compileSdk = libs.versions.compileSdk.get().toInt()
defaultConfig {
minSdk = libs.versions.minSdk.get().toInt()
}
compileOptions {
sourceCompatibility = JavaVersion.VERSION_11
targetCompatibility = JavaVersion.VERSION_11
}
}
dependencies {
implementation(libs.kotlin.serialization.json)
implementation(libs.kotlin.datetime)
compileOnly(libs.android.core.ktx)
}